Matthias Goerne, baritone
Raphaël Merlin, conductor
Matthias Goerne is an incomparable singer of Lieder. Known the world over for his warm timbre, legato and depth of artistry, his interpretations exude emotion like a quiet force.
And it takes that gentleness to take us into such painful territory as the death of children. He wanted to bring his voice to bear, selecting from his favourite repertoire the Lieder that deal with this theme: that of the disappearance of what should not disappear, of the light that is extinguished too soon. When the music gets involved, sometimes tenderness wins out over despair.
PROGRAMME

  • Franz Schubert, Der Tod und das Mädchen / Der Jüngling und der Tod / Erlkönig / Symphony No. 8 in B minor, "Unfinished
  • Gustav Mahler, Kindertotenlieder
